The default network is NAT (network address transation) when you create a new virtual machine — assuming your particular Linux distribution has not mucked with this. This forwards network traffic through your host system; if the host is connected to the Internet, then your virtual machines have Internet access.

Dec 28, 2020 · UFW is the recommended iptables front-end on Debian based Linux Distros and is usually pre-installed on these distros. By default, UFW set firewall rules for both IPv4 and IPv6 address. Another well-known iptables front-end is firewalld, which is the default firewall application on RPM based Linux distros (RHEL, CentOS, Fedora, OpenSUSE, etc).

Aug 10, 2012 · You do the following: Configure the firewall with the public IP. Create a NAT rule on the firewall to forward traffic from the public IP to the private IP of the www server. Fixed IPs in OpenStack work the same way as the network range 192.168.0.0/16 in the example above.
